Sms Speedway
Posted By:3fan on June 8, 2000
I was just wondering if anyone has had the opportunity to try out the Silicon Motor Speedways and what it was like. It looks like a nascar 3 lowes motor speedway on steriods. I was just wondering because I dont think there is one located within a thousand miles of my house.
